Abstract

For the preservation of a tourist coast, the Ibusuki coast located at the mouth of Kagoshima Bay, wave characteristics as a driving force of sediment transport should be made clear. It is necessary for this purpose to investigate the wave fields of storm waves developed in the Pacific Ocean, swells intruding into the bay, and local wind waves developed inside the bay. The shielding effects of ocean wave penetration into the bay by the Osumi Islands and the Satsuma-Osumi Peninsular were discussed with the outputs of SWAN wave simulation and WRF meteorological simulation for the case of Typhoon T0416 that is the severest case for beach erosion of the Ibusuki coast.
